Oilers Forward Set to Join Panthers in the Fall of 2017

NORWALK, CT -- Brett Backman, a forward for the Connecticut Oilers, has committed to Plymouth State for the Fall of 2017. Backman is in his first season with the Oilers, and through the first 37 games with the team, he's racked up 33 points (17 goals, 16 assists).

“He carries his father’s pro-stock character on and off the ice, and is the total team player,” said Oilers head coach Eric Lind.

Backman and the Oilers have a big weekend ahead of them, as they try and build off of this past Sunday's 5-4 overtime victory against the Philadelphia Revolution. Backman had a pair of goals and an assist last Sunday, and he'll look to continue to lead the way offensively when the Oilers host the Philadelphia Jr. Flyers this upcoming Saturday and Sunday.
